Wasi: WebGPU – A Proposed WebAssembly System Interface API

tech

WebAssembly is getting a GPU upgrade. The WebAssembly community is proposing WASI-WebGPU, a new standard interface that would let WebAssembly code directly access GPU hardware. Currently under discussion on Hacker News, the proposal could enable more demanding workloads—machine learning, scientific computing, real-time graphics—to run efficiently within browsers and other WebAssembly runtimes. If adopted, it represents a meaningful step toward making WebAssembly a genuine platform for compute-heavy applications.
